Ramón de Mesonero Romanos (Madrid, 1803-1882) was a Spanish writer and journalist, a prominent figure of Romanticism and literary costumbrismo. Known for his descriptions of Madrid life and customs, he is considered one of the pioneers of costumbrista journalism in Spain. His most relevant works include Escenas matritenses and Memorias de un setentón. He was a member of the Royal Spanish Academy.
